The Historical Context of Gambling

Gambling has been an integral part of human culture for centuries, with roots tracing back to ancient civilizations. The earliest forms of gambling were often ritualistic and intertwined with religious beliefs. For instance, the ancient Egyptians used dice made from bones, while the Chinese developed rudimentary games involving chance. These early practices laid the foundation for modern gambling, reflecting societal values and norms. Over time, gambling evolved and adapted, influenced by cultural exchanges through trade and conquest. Different societies integrated their unique customs, transforming gambling into a multifaceted activity. For example, European gambling practices were heavily influenced by Italian lotteries and French gaming houses, contributing to a diverse tapestry of gambling culture seen today.

Gambling and Social Norms

In many societies, gambling is viewed through the lens of morality and social acceptance. In some cultures, it is considered a form of entertainment, while in others, it may be stigmatized as vice. For instance, in Western cultures, casinos are popular social venues, attracting diverse crowds. This contrasts sharply with certain religious societies where gambling is strictly prohibited, viewed as a moral failing.

The perception of gambling can also vary among different demographics within the same society. Younger generations often embrace gambling as a recreational activity, while older generations may hold more conservative views. These distinctions highlight the evolving nature of social norms regarding gambling, demonstrating how cultural attitudes shape the practice.

Cultural Variations in Gambling Games

Different cultures have developed unique gambling games that reflect their history and values. For instance, the Indian game of Teen Patti combines skill and chance, often played during festive occasions. In contrast, traditional Chinese gambling often centers around games like Pai Gow and Mahjong, which incorporate elements of strategy and community.

These cultural variations not only enhance the richness of gambling but also promote social interaction. Many games involve family gatherings or community events, reinforcing bonds among participants. Understanding these cultural nuances helps appreciate how gambling practices serve not only as a means of entertainment but also as a vital social connector.
